Introduction to Sake and Wine
To understand how sake and wine affect the body, it’s essential to start with the basics. Sake is a traditional Japanese beverage made from fermented rice, water, and koji (a type of fungus). The fermentation process involves converting the starches in the rice into sugars, which are then fermented into alcohol. Wine, on the other hand, is made from fermented grapes and is produced in various regions around the world. The type of grape, climate, and production methods all contribute to the unique characteristics of different wines.
Alcohol Content: A Key Factor in Intoxication
One of the primary factors that determine how drunk you get from a particular beverage is its alcohol content. Alcohol by volume (ABV) is a standard measure of the amount of alcohol present in a drink. Most wines have an ABV ranging from 12% to 15%, while sake typically has an ABV between 15% and 16%. However, it’s worth noting that some premium sake varieties can have a higher ABV, up to 18% or more. The higher alcohol content in sake may contribute to a faster onset of intoxication, but it’s essential to consider other factors as well.

The Science of Intoxication: How Sake and Wine Affect the Body
When sake or wine is consumed, the alcohol is absorbed into the bloodstream and carried to the liver for processing. The liver can only process a certain amount of alcohol per hour, and excessive drinking can lead to a buildup of alcohol in the system. The rate at which alcohol is absorbed and processed can vary depending on several factors, including the type of drink, serving size, and individual tolerance.

Individual Tolerance and Sensitivity
Individual tolerance and sensitivity to alcohol play a significant role in determining how drunk you get from sake or wine. Factors such as body weight, sex, age, and drinking experience can all impact how the body processes alcohol. Women, for example, tend to have a lower tolerance to alcohol due to their generally smaller body size and higher percentage of body fat. Additionally, people who are new to drinking or have a low tolerance may experience the effects of intoxication more quickly, regardless of the type of beverage.

Can individual tolerance and sensitivity to sake affect its intoxicating effects?
Individual tolerance and sensitivity to sake can indeed affect its intoxicating effects. People who are accustomed to drinking sake regularly may develop a higher tolerance to its effects, whereas those who are new to sake or drink it infrequently may be more susceptible to its intoxicating properties. Additionally, individual factors such as body weight, sex, and overall health can influence the rate at which sake is metabolized and its effects are felt. For example, women and individuals with a lower body mass index may be more sensitive to the effects of sake due to differences in body composition and metabolism.
Individual sensitivity to sake can also be influenced by genetic factors, such as variations in the genes responsible for alcohol metabolism. Some people may have a more efficient version of the enzyme responsible for breaking down alcohol, which can lead to a faster clearance of alcohol from the body and a reduced risk of intoxication. On the other hand, individuals with a less efficient version of this enzyme may be more susceptible to the effects of sake and experience a greater sense of intoxication. Understanding individual tolerance and sensitivity to sake can help promote responsible and enjoyable consumption.
